
Get your oven sparkling clean
Category: Professional Cleaning
The failure to remove burnt-on grime, grease, oils and even food can result in a build up of carbon within your oven. This in turn can create unwanted smells, tastes that taint your food and can also represent a fire hazard.
That is why cleaning out the oven is so important, but that doesn’t make it any more enjoyable. It can require some serious elbow grease, plenty of time and, of course, the correct tools for the task.
But before you start, double check whether you have a self-cleaning oven. If so, you may be able to remove all of that grime by heating the cooker to a certain temperature. The heat then turns the grime to ash.
If you do not have such an oven, then a specialised, heavy-duty, cleaning spray will be required if you want to get it back to its best.
Thick foaming sprays will be your best bet, as these are able to stick to problematic areas, allowing you to work them into the stains. In contrast, sprays with a thinner consistency may run as soon as they are applied, making it difficult to tackle tough stains.
Racks should be removed from the oven and soaked in warm water to allow any grime to be easily wiped away. While the racks are removed you can clean the inside of the oven with warm water.
